Magical Maja Nets Brace On Full Premier League Debut As Fulham Win Away At Everton
Published: February 14, 2021
Josh Maja was the star of the show as Fulham ended their 12-game winless run in the Premier League by beating Everton 2-0 at Goodison Park on Sunday.
The Bordeaux loanee was outstanding tonight, bagging a brace on his full Premier League debut.
Maja was one of four Nigerian players that started the game for the Cottagers, the others being Tosin Adarabioyo, Ola Aina and Ademola Lookman, while Everton's Alex Iwobi was a non-playing substitute.
Following a goalless first half, two Super Eagles stars combined for the opening goal in the 48th minute as Maja tapped in after a cross from Ola Aina who was deployed as a left-back.
In the 65th minute, Fulham deservedly doubled their advantage through Maja, who tapped in after Harrison Reed's effort from range hit the woodwork and fell to the number 27.
The move started with Maja and he did all what good strikers do, anticipate where the ball was going to fall and reacted quickest.
The Super Eagles striker would have fancied a hat-trick but was replaced in the 72nd minute, 18 minutes before 2017 U20 World Cup winner Josh Onomah came on for Scott Parker's team.
Fulham are now seven points from safety following their first away win against Everton in the Premier League.
